Capitals Overcome Rangers in a Close Encounter at Capital One Arena

The Washington Capitals, with a record of 3-2, hosted the New York Rangers, who came into the game with a 2-3 standing. In an evenly matched contest that saw both teams put up a fierce fight, it was the Capitals who emerged victorious with a final score of 3-2.

The game unfolded at the Capital One Arena where fans were treated to an intense battle on ice. The home team's goaltender was particularly impressive, saving 25 shots and ensuring that only two got past him. The Capitals' offense managed to fire off 21 shots throughout the game, converting three into goals which proved to be just enough for victory.


Despite winning fewer faceoffs than their opponents – only securing 18 out of 59 – and recording fewer hits with just 17 compared to the Rangers' more physical play tallying at 31 hits, the Capitals capitalized on their scoring opportunities. Their shooting accuracy stood out as they boasted a superior shooting percentage of fourteen percent against their opponents' seven percent.


The Rangers fought valiantly and had more shots on goal with a total of 27 attempts but found themselves slightly less accurate in finding the back of the net. They also dominated faceoffs by winning an impressive seventy percent but couldn't convert this advantage into sufficient goals scored.


Both teams served five penalties each during this hard-fought match-up; however neither side could make these opportunities count as all powerplays were successfully defended against by both sets of players and goaltenders alike.


As for individual performances that made significant impacts in this encounter: one player from each team notched two points through either goals or assists contributing heavily to their respective team's offensive efforts.


Looking ahead for fans of the Washington Capitals: The next challenge will be away from home as they are scheduled to face off against the New York Rangers once again at Madison Square Garden in New York City on January 14th at noon Eastern Time.
